A RESOLUTION supporting perpetual conservation easements. 1
WHEREAS, conservation easements provide important wildlife habitat on our 2
nation's private lands, supporting opportunities for hunters by increasing available habitat 3
for iconic game species while providing many other environmental benefits; and 4
WHEREAS, conservation easements are completely voluntary, free -market, 5
incentive-based contracts, the terms of whic h are agreed upon by the landowner, for the 6
conservation of natural, agricultural, and historical resources on private land; and 7
WHEREAS, conservation easements protect private property rights and enable 8
landowners to monetize the environmental and habitat values of their land; and 9
WHEREAS, perpetual easements ensure that conservation values are managed 10
forever while providing landowners with clearly defined assurances through written 11
easement contracts; and 12
WHEREAS, conservation easements enable agricultur al producers to maintain and 13
expand their operations and pass their land on to their heirs, if they so choose, while 14
benefitting rural economies by keeping private land in agricultural production; and 15
WHEREAS, conservation easements provide capital that en ables landowners to 16
grow or maintain agricultural operations or reinvest in the landscape; 17
NOW, THEREFORE, 18
Be it resolved by the Senate of the General Assembly of the Commonwealth of 19
Kentucky: 20
Section 1. The Senate supports the availability of termed and perpetual 21
conservation easements as an important tool designed to promote conservation practices 22
on private lands while rewarding landowners for their voluntary participation. 23
Section 2. The Senate recognizes that efforts to undermine the terms of existing 24
contracts subverts the intent of those terms as agreed upon by the landowner who chose 25
to enroll the property in an easement program. These efforts also reduce the landowner's 26
flexibility to use their property rights that allow for selling certain land use rights rather 27

than the entire property. 1
Section 3. The Senate recognizes that the rights of future generations are 2
important considerations for current landowners, highlighting the importance for families 3
to discuss property decisions, rather than undermining the availability of perpetual 4
conservation easements and their history of success. 5
